EeePad EP101TC from Asus is on display at the Computex conference in Taiwan recently. Rumored to replace the OS to be installed into it into Android 3.0 (Gingerbread). At the Computex exhibition, this product mentioned using OS Windows Embedded Compact, an update from Windows Tablet CE.
According Netbook News, EeePad is expected to appear early next year, along with the readiness of the Android 3.0 (Gingerbread). Asus will provide test units to the telecommunications company in December 2010 so that the possibility of release of the Eee Pad for release in the first quarter 2011.
Asus Eee EP101TC Pad is a tablet with 10-inch touch screen. Only about 12.1 mm thick, and seemed to be powered by an ARM-based processors such as Nvidia Tegra 2, not Intel x86.According to Asus at Computex claims, this tablet has a battery life up to 10 hours.
